      Awesome adventure story!

      A Classic Adventure Filmed on location in Africa this film is a real treat for the whole family! They don’t make films like this anymore and anyone who remembers Stewart Granger this is one of his best roles as Allan Quartermain. This classic came out the same time Walt Disney’s Treasure Island did and made the early 1950’s nomination for best picture Academy Award and won Oscars for Color Cinematography and Film Editing. Though it doesn’t really spend to much time inside King Solomon’s mines it’s a great adventure film you’ll want to watch again and again. Highly recommended!

    • King Solomon's Mines

      Of all the Allan Quatermain movies this is the best. It does not exactly follow the book by Haggard except for character names, and the general drift; yet it is entertainingly close. The performances by Kerr and Granger are exceptional. Hollywood acting in the pre-FX era at its very best and reminiscent of Bogart and Bacall. The minor technical glitches are understandable, for example the Indian elephant used in the first scene contrasts badly with the African elephants if your eyes are quick enough. Obviously this is because Indian elephants are easily trained and safer to work with in comparison to their African brethren. Otherwise the costumes are impeccable as are the firearms.
